Battleground states

From dKosopedia

Competitive states that could go to either party in a presidential general election. In 2004, 17 states are generally considered battleground territory:


State (electoral votes) (winner in 2000)

Zogby International has used a slightly different definition of "battleground states", which excludes Arizona and Maine from the list but adds Tennessee (11) (Bush). As of August 2004, Zogby has added four more states -- Arizona, Colorado (9) (Bush), North Carolina (15) (Bush), and Virginia (13) (Bush) -- bringing its total to 20 battleground states.
